Transaction 07f5ae81dfb8f152aeb63a6bb0982f6d12cb4c8f0b6601ddec587a7626784f5d

7 Input
2 Outputs
  • 07f5ae81dfb8f152aeb63a6bb0982f6d12cb4c8f0b6601ddec587a7626784f5d:0
  • value  15526523
    address  1XMWDncnw2AUKDUVPmLqrN5gXPAsyDuMU
  • 07f5ae81dfb8f152aeb63a6bb0982f6d12cb4c8f0b6601ddec587a7626784f5d:1
  • value  21438082
    address  1DxHrzg6SUVdv31TMXgqfP3pdyBHuphoVf